Default RE: Phoenix Extra 300S 46

You'll need a Pitts muffler and a couple of extension hoses. That big honkin barrel muffler that comes with the engine won't get it here.
I found the Phoenix Extra 300 to be a bit on the flimsy side, especially in the nose area. I recommend beefing it up with some sheet balsa or light plywood.
I stalled mine when the wind reversed on approach at 3 feet altitude. When the nose kissed the ground the prop caught in the dirt and the torque twisted the nose right off just in front of the wing. It was a lot more robust once I rebuilt it.
